e-studio163

having problem on e-studio163, very high background and no image. what could be the possible defect? need help. thanks in advance. i need manual for this model and willing to swap to whatsoever i have.

give it a try, high background normally caused by the bias on the developer unit, no image due to the charger, so to conclude it possible is the HVT. Hope this info helps.
